DKG launches Fuse Fleet with Swedish insurtech

13 April 2023

Sydney-based brokerage DKG is launching a new dynamic insurance offer called Fuse Fleet under a partnership with Swedish insurtech Greater Than.

Fuse Fleet rewards safe driving and enables accurate pricing of premiums, making use of Greater Than’s pattern AI technology to convert GPS data into crash probability insights.

It is launching across Australia this month.

The predictive AI capabilities turn GPS data into a Crash Probability Score for every driver, providing fleets with insights about driving habits and recommendations to improve safety. Fuse Fleet will use those risk insights to accurately price insurance premiums, DKG says, and also offer fully digital claims management solutions.

“Using Greater Than’s AI technology, we can now provide fleet management companies, fleet operators, brokers and telematics partners with deeper risk insights including crash probability,” MD Luke Kelly said.

“These insights benefit fleets through risk mitigation and accurate, transparent insurance premiums.”

DKG was co-founded by Steadfast MD & CEO Robert Kelly more than 25 years ago as Delaney Kelly Golding and is today headed by his sons, Robert Jnr and Luke.

The Australian fleet market is made up of around 485,000 businesses operating around 3.9 million vehicles and Fuse Fleet says it offers this sector greater control by connecting telematics data through an API.

“In this partnership with DKG, we’re delighted that our Crash Probability Score is facilitating a dynamic insurance offer that delivers road safety benefits and enables fair insurance pricing to the Australian market,” Greater Than Chief Business Officer Johanna Forseke said.
